建中間資料庫
㈠ 資料庫的創建步驟
我學過sql Server2005 在SQL Server2005 裡面建資料庫 先是安裝SQL Server2005 然後右擊資料庫選擇新建,然後輸入資料庫名稱,設置資料庫的大小,增長方式,和資料庫所在路徑,點擊確定即可!
㈡ 怎麼建資料庫
看是什麼資料庫了,如果你的是mysql資料庫,你先在cmd中(windows
xp)里進入這個目錄下/mysql/bin
然後輸入mysql
-uroot
-ppassword
(-p
後面的password是密碼如果沒密碼的話別輸-ppassword)
進入後再輸入create
database
123(123為資料庫名);就有了一個資料庫,你可以用show
database;進行查看,
在linux系統下的命令大部分是一樣的,不過我想你不可能用linux系統,因為linux下安裝資料庫就很難
如果是sql資料庫,在查詢分析器里輸入下命令:create
database
123;你也可以直接在伺服器上有一個創建資料庫一項
access
也可以用滑鼠點擊實現,
oracle
安裝好後裡面有一個database
configuration
assistant可以創建
㈢ 資料庫中的中間庫是幹啥的
資料庫中的中間庫是進行數據訪問服務的中間件,獨立於數據管理與共享平台(VDB),方便部署與卸載。根據資料庫請求生成並返回每條數據資源的語義信息,便於資料庫對數據檢索的收割、集成、集中搜索與展示,降低資料庫中數據的獲取難度,提高資料庫中數據的共享程度。
(3)建中間資料庫擴展閱讀:
資料庫的存儲空間很大,可以存放百萬條、千萬條、上億條數據。但是資料庫並不是隨意地將數據進行存放,是有一定的規則的,否則查詢的效率會很低。中間庫在資料庫中起到了功能層的作用。
當用戶從資料庫界面向資料庫提交了數據請求時,中間庫負責將這些請求分類為數據請求,再向資料庫發出數據交換申請。資料庫對請求進行篩選處理之後,再將所需的數據通過中間庫傳遞回到界面。通過如此處理,單一用戶可以進行點對面的操作。
㈣ 創建資料庫的方法有哪些
使用sql命令或者藉助一些工具
㈤ 如何創建資料庫
一、創建資料庫簡介
資料庫是儲存關鍵資料的文件系統,用資料庫管理系統建立大家的資料庫,就可以更好地提供安全性。如今伴隨著社會發展的迅速化趨勢,資料庫獲得了極大的運用,資料庫為前端和後台的程序都提供了數據和信息支持。因此,對於想管理好資料庫的你來說,必須明白怎樣建立資料庫,那麼如何建立呢?跟著本文一起來學習吧。
二、4種主流資料庫創建方式
2.1 MySQL創建資料庫
MySQL中創建資料庫的基礎英語的語法文件格式以下。
CREATE DATABASE db_name;
在其中「db_name」是即將創建的資料庫名字,該名字不可以與早已存有的資料庫同名。
實例:創建 MySQL 資料庫,名稱為 shulanxt:
CREATE DATABASE shulanxt;
按回車執行上述語句,即可創建名叫 shulanxt 的資料庫。
2.2 SQL Server創建資料庫
SQLServer創建資料庫的方式有兩種:
根據運作SQL腳本製作;
應用SQLServer管理方法模塊創建資料庫。
以下流程將展現怎麼使用SQLServer管理方法模塊在SQLServer2014創建資料庫。
在目標任務管理器中,右鍵單擊資料庫文件夾名稱/標志,隨後挑選Newdatabase…:
開展資料庫取名,這里叫「TaskTracker」,隨後點一下「OK」,即完成創建:
2.3 Oracle創建資料庫
2.3.1 創建新用戶並授與管理許可權
最先,起動SQLplus程序的命令行:
sqlplus
如下所示:
注意:也可以從菜單欄的安裝文件直接開啟 SQLPlus。
當SQLPlus起動後,使用在安裝Oracle資料庫網路伺服器時鍵入的登陸密碼以sys用戶身份登陸
㈥ 什麼是資料庫怎麼建立個簡單的資料庫。(VB)
簡單的你可以學下ACCESS.
(以下是轉來的)
資料庫是依照某種數據模型組織起來並存放二級存儲器中的數據集合。這種數據集合具有如下特點:盡可能不重復,以最優方式為某個特定組織的多種應用服務,其數據結構獨立於使用它的應用程序,對數據的增、刪、改和檢索由統一軟體進行管理和控制。從發展的歷史看,資料庫是數據管理的高級階段,它是由文件管理系統發展起來的。
資料庫的基本結構分三個層次,反映了觀察資料庫的三種不同角度。
(1)物理數據層。它是資料庫的最內層,是物理存貯設備上實際存儲的數據的集合。這些數據是原始數據,是用戶加工的對象,由內部模式描述的指令操作處理的位串、字元和字組成。
(2)概念數據層。它是資料庫的中間一層,是資料庫的整體邏輯表示。指出了每個數據的邏輯定義及數據間的邏輯聯系,是存貯記錄的集合。它所涉及的是資料庫所有對象的邏輯關系,而不是它們的物理情況,是資料庫管理員概念下的資料庫。
(3)邏輯數據層。它是用戶所看到和使用的資料庫,表示了一個或一些特定用戶使用的數據集合,即邏輯記錄的集合。
資料庫不同層次之間的聯系是通過映射進行轉換的。資料庫具有以下主要特點:
(1)實現數據共享。數據共享包含所有用戶可同時存取資料庫中的數據,也包括用戶可以用各種方式通過介面使用資料庫,並提供數據共享。
(2)減少數據的冗餘度。同文件系統相比,由於資料庫實現了數據共享,從而避免了用戶各自建立應用文件。減少了大量重復數據,減少了數據冗餘,維護了數據的一致性。
(3)數據的獨立性。數據的獨立性包括資料庫中資料庫的邏輯結構和應用程序相互獨立,也包括數據物理結構的變化不影響數據的邏輯結構。
(4)數據實現集中控制。文件管理方式中,數據處於一種分散的狀態,不同的用戶或同一用戶在不同處理中其文件之間毫無關系。利用資料庫可對數據進行集中控制和管理,並通過數據模型表示各種數據的組織以及數據間的聯系。
(5)數據一致性和可維護性,以確保數據的安全性和可靠性。主要包括:①安全性控制:以防止數據丟失、錯誤更新和越權使用;②完整性控制:保證數據的正確性、有效性和相容性;③並發控制:使在同一時間周期內,允許對數據實現多路存取,又能防止用戶之間的不正常交互作用;④故障的發現和恢復:由資料庫管理系統提供一套方法,可及時發現故障和修復故障,從而防止數據被破壞
㈦ 怎樣建立一個簡單資料庫
具體步驟如下:
1、首先打開我們的access程序,打開方法是單擊開始——所有程序。
㈧ 想建一個簡單的資料庫,便於數據的查詢,怎麼做
資料庫都是數據的存儲,如果你們現在用的是EXCEL表的,那麼你可以將EXCEL表轉換成資料庫表,然後將數據導入,再建立表關系。根據表關系用SQL語句進行查詢組合。
如果你不熟悉資料庫的話,建議你找個人幫你做。當然找我也行。
㈨ sql server2012建一個中間庫,想要實現業務庫往中間庫定時同步數據,有幾種方式可以實現
一、實現思路與應用場景
1. 中間資料庫
i. 新建一個資料庫以及資料庫管理員賬號,並賦予且僅賦予該賬號管理該資料庫的所有許可權。
ii. 設置定時任務定期向該資料庫推送表數據。
2. 應用場景
i. 向第三方提供數據的一種方式,安全性高,不適宜應用於對數據及時性要求高的項目。
二、 應用原理
當中間資料庫中的表名與當前資料庫中的表名相同時,數據表內的數據會被覆蓋;
如果中間資料庫的表在sql中不存在,則不受影響
三、具體實現
1. 創建用戶
CREATE USER `user_name`@`%` IDENTIFIED BY 'password';
2. 賦予許可權
grant all privileges on 想授權的資料庫.* to 'user_name'@'%';
flush privileges; 刷新許可權
3. 定時任務
i. 資料庫表的導出與導入命令
/usr/bin/mysqlmp -h 202.202.202.202 -u dbuser -pdbuser --single-transaction slave > table.sql
/usr/bin/mysql -u dbuser -pdbuser database_name < /home/.mysql/table.sql
ii. 創建sql文件的臨時存放目錄
mkdir /home/.mysql
iii. 腳本編寫
#!/bin/bashTIME=`date +%Y%m%d%H`rm -rf /home/.mysql/*/usr/bin/mysqlmp -h 172.168.102.129 -u dbuser -pdbuser --single-transaction database_name > /home/.mysql/table_$TIME.sql/usr/bin/mysql -u dbuser -pdbuser database_name < /home/.mysql/table_$TIME.sql
iv. cron定時任務
將腳本report_sync.sh 保存到/usr/bin下:
mv report_sync.sh /usr/bin
增加計劃任務(每天中午11點執行一次)
crontab -e(確保crontab安裝)
00 11 * * * /usr/bin/report_sync.sh
————————————————
版權聲明:本文為CSDN博主「yangxinyujy」的原創文章,遵循 CC 4.0 BY-SA 版權協議,轉載請附上原文出處鏈接及本聲明。
原文鏈接:https://blog.csdn.net/yangxinyujy/article/details/81117915